About the role

Finding better ways to provide the materials the world needs.

Do you crave a role where you can shape the future of water management, drive transformative change, and make a lasting impact on a global leader in the mining industry?

As a Specialist Strategic Water Planning in the Water Strategy team at Rio Tinto Iron Ore, you'll be at the forefront of developing and implementing Strategic Water management plans across our Pilbara iron ore operations and ports. This newly created role offers a unique opportunity to collaborate with a diverse and passionate team, change the way we approach water management, and spearhead innovative solutions to meet RTIO's long-term operational and water stewardship goals.

Reporting to the Principal Strategic Water Planning, you will:

  • Be the water strategy subject matter expert: Provide expert guidance and support on water strategy aspects of mine development and closure studies.
  • Develop Strategic Water plans: Lead the development of Regional Strategic Water Plans, ensuring alignment with Rio Tinto's water stewardship goals.
  • Bridge the gap: Integrate water management decision-making across different operations, mine developments and closure studies.
  • Coordinate water balance planning: Support the business in developing long-term water balance projections for mines and ports, aligned to the 10Yr water management planning and Strategic Water forecast processes.
  • Collaborate and connect: Build str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ders, fostering a collaborative and innovative water management culture.
  • Embrace lifelong learning: Continuously learn and improve, staying abreast of evolving water management technologies and regulations.
  • Demonstrate the Rio Tinto values of Care, Courage, and Curiosity.

Who we are

Rio Tinto is a leading global mining and materials company. We operate in 35 countries where we produce iron ore, copper, aluminium, critical minerals, and other materials needed for the global energy transition and for people, communities, and nations to thrive.

We have been mining for 150 years and operate with knowledge built up across generations and continents. Our purpose is finding better ways to provide the materials the world needs - striving for innovation and continuous improvement to produce materials with low emissions and to the right environmental, social and governance standards.
